School Program for Special Needs and Gifted Children in First Nations Communities with Occupational Therapy Support

This program is designed to provide a holistic educational approach for special needs and gifted children, integrating the expertise of an Occupational Therapist (OT) specializing in sensory integration, neurosciences, yoga, and human development. The OT will work closely with children to help them regulate their sensory processing, enhance their cognitive development, and support emotional well-being. The program combines academic instruction with therapeutic strategies that help children with special needs or gifts to thrive in both school and life.
By integrating First Nations cultural perspectives and values, the program aims to create an environment that fosters personal, academic, and emotional growth in a culturally affirming space. This program emphasizes sensory regulation, cognitive flexibility, and personal empowerment, helping children develop their fullest potential.

Module Titles:

01

Understanding Sensory Integration & Neurosciences in Education

02

Yoga and Mindfulness for Emotional and Cognitive Regulation

03

Developing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) and Sensory Strategies

04

Social-Emotional Development and Peer Interactions

05

Integration of Culturally Responsive Learning and Therapy

06

Monitoring Progress & Building Future Pathways
